Cells

 

This chapter will familiarize you with parts of cells through the use of multi-media presentations and labs.

First, watch this sixty second teacher made wmv moss cell movie and find out about moss, cell walls, and chloroplasts.

Second, download and perform the Moss lab and get up close and personal with these cells. Some answers for this lab will be found on the wmv moss cell movie.

Third, download and complete this photosynthesis worksheet while watching this photosynthesis discovery streaming movie.

Fourth, download and perform the Onion Lab. Be careful not to cry out loud.

Fifth, get a sample of pond or vernal pool water. Centrifuge a sample down (only after you have been shown by the teacher how to use the centrifuge). At the bottom of the tube, get a small sample of that water and place a drop on the slide. Place a cover slip on the slide. devise a method to observe the whole slide looking for microorganisms. When you find an organism, download this Microscope Observation Lab Sheet and complete it. Clean-up your area and dump out the sample and wash out all containers putting them on the drying rack in the lab. If time permits, take photographs of your organism (teacher will explain).
